Arieh (Leo) Lubin, Painter. b. 1897, U.S.A. Immigrated 1913. Studies: 1915, Chicago; (stopped studying when he joined the Jewish Brigade in World War I); Europe, returning to Israel in 1923. Prizes: 1922 John Quincy Adams Prize for Study Abroad; 1956 Ramat Gan Panorama Prize; 1957 Olympic Committee Prize for Sports Subjects; 1957 Dizengoff Prize. 1978 Made Worthy of Tel Aviv. Selected Exhibitions: 1948, 1950, 1960 Venice Biennale; 1953, 1958 Sao Paulo Biennale; 1954 Lugano. Died 1980
